Three Amazon brick-and-mortar stores are coming soon to the D.C. area. None are supermarkets.

Amazon.com Inc. (NASDAQ: AMZN) has three brick-and-mortar retail stores slated to open soon in the D.C. area, and none are supermarkets.

Confirming the Washington Business Journal’s previous reporting, the e-commerce giant will open an Amazon 4-star location at Germantown’s Neelsville Village Center, per Amazon’s own website that lists current and upcoming stores. The 4-star stores sell a curated selection of items that have received top reviews on the Amazon website.

Another 4-star is coming soon to the Mall in Columbia, Maryland, in suite 2227, per Amazon’s website.

And in the District, an Amazon Pop Up is coming to 1807 14th St. NW, the space formerly occupied by Home Rule. The company’s website does not indicate an exact address, but the location was confirmed through permit data. Pop Up locations offer a themed, frequently updated selection of top brands — presumably, this store will be tied to the holiday season.

Amazon is currently hiring for all three stores.
